Chapter 66 The Lost Bronze Ring

Dumbledore walked out of the room and strode towards the third floor, where the Defence Against the Dark Arts office was located.

William did not return to the Ravenclaw lounge, but followed the crowd at the end, like a small transparent.

The professors were worried and didn't care about him at all.

At the entrance of Professor Tywin's office, many teachers were already surrounded, and Professor McGonagall stood outside, wiping tears with a handkerchief.

It was the first time William saw McGonagall cry.

Snape frowned, looking extremely confused...even worried.

Everyone was silent, Dumbledore walked in quickly, and his pupils shrank when he saw the scene in the office.

Following the gap, William glanced inside.

The layout of the office is extremely tidy, and it doesn't seem like there is any problem... But in one corner of the office, there is a separate bathroom with the wooden door wide open.

Professor Tywin sat slumped on the toilet, his head lowered, his robes were ragged, and the blood had solidified. On his chest, there was also a long wound that seemed to be fatal.

The most terrifying thing is his legs. Through the cracked robe, you can see the ferocious tooth marks on the legs, which is extremely terrifying!

Professor Tywin is dead.

Died on the toilet in my office bathroom.

Dumbledore stepped forward, reached out and gently pressed Tywin's chest, where he felt the black magic above.

After Snape walked in, he bent down, pointed to the wound, and said something to Dumbledore, but the old man just shook his head slightly.

William couldn't hear what the two were saying, and all his attention was attracted by the row of teeth marks.

His face was pale.

This is definitely the tooth mark of a large magical creature, and it is so dense and hideous that William can only think of the three-headed dog Lou Wei at Hogwarts.

He resisted the nausea, and after observing for a while, he turned and exited the room.

Professor Flitwick saw it and followed.

Professor Flitwick took William to his office, and he took out a piece of chocolate from the drawer.

He handed it over and said gently, "Child, eat it. You may be frightened when you see this scene."

After William took it, he took a big bite to ease the horror in his heart.

Professor Flitwick choked again.

"Poor Robert, he's still a few months away from graduating.

Of course, the same is true for Professor Tywin, who told me a few days ago that he would resign after teaching for a year..."

William didn't speak, he didn't know how Robert died, but the torn tooth marks on Professor Tywin's feet were not fake.

Is it Lu Wei?

It's entirely possible that Professor Tywin had accidentally entered the Room of Requirement and bumped into Lou Wei.

So what will happen to Hagrid, who illegally raised the three-headed dog road?

William chewed the chocolate, thought for a while, and asked, "Professor, what will happen if the murderer is caught?"

Professor Flitwick sighed, "It must be sent to Azkaban. This situation is too bad, and it will probably be imprisoned for life."

Although it was April, William was as cold as winter.

"What's the matter with you, William?" Professor Flitwick took note of this, and pulled out another bag of chocolates from the drawer.

"If it's not enough, I still have it here to make you a little more comfortable."

"Nothing, Professor, I just..." William didn't know what to say.

Just then, there was another commotion outside the corridor.

William heard Fudge, Minister for Magic.

When such a big thing happened at Hogwarts, Dumbledore naturally wanted to notify the Ministry of Magic.

Through the window, William saw a large number of Aurors gathered in the Castle Square.

Professor Flitwick sighed and said uneasy: "If the murderer is not caught, the school will probably be closed because of this,

Fifty years ago a student died and the school almost closed.

Today, a student and a professor died..."

William didn't know how to leave Professor Flitwick's office. His head was buzzing, and he wanted to find Cedric, but the Hufflepuff lounge was probably under martial law now.

William walked around the corridor several times. He wanted to find Hagrid, but he held back. He sat at the head of the stairs, thinking hard about what to do.

William definitely didn't want Hagrid to enter Azkaban, but if Professor Tywin really died at Lou Wei's mouth... what should he do?

After an unknown amount of time, William got up and went to the eighth floor.

After walking around three times, the door handle of the Room of Requirement appeared, and he opened the door and walked in.

Following the blood clotted on the ground, in a corner, William found Lou Wei, who was licking his paws.

Its paws were roasted black and there was a wound on them.

The last bit of luck was gone.

Professor Tywin must have accidentally entered the Room of Requirement. But Lu Wei didn't know this man, so he bit him.

Wait... how did Professor Tywin get into the Room of Requirement?

William's dark green eyes lit up, and he seemed to find something wrong.

Something important was overlooked by him!

William went around Lu Wei, thinking about the whole process carefully.

Generally speaking, if someone in the room is using it, outsiders can't get in. Unless that person knows how the people in the room of request are using the room.

For example, William needs a place to hide things, he is in it, and others only want to hide things, the room will appear, otherwise it is impossible to enter at all.

In other words... At that time, Lou Wei was inside, and Professor Tywin could only enter this room if he wanted to hide something.

What does a Hogwarts professor like Tywin need to hide? He must come to the Room of Requirement?

William lowered his head and looked around, but there was too much garbage around, and he didn't know which one belonged to Professor Tywin.

William sighed, and Lou Wei lowered his head and stuck his tongue, trying to rub against his thigh.

The three-headed dog's recovery ability is very strong, a little injury is nothing to Lu Wei, it is mainly hungry!

"I know how to eat it, and it will kill you sooner or later!"

William unceremoniously kicked the teeth of the middle head to make it roll away.

Ding dong!

With a crisp falling sound, a ring fell from Lou Wei's mouth, bounced on the ground, rolled a few times, and landed in the garbage.

William frowned, looked for the sound, walked over quickly, flipped through the trash for a while, and picked up the ring.

It was an eagle-shaped bronze ring with a simple style that was as cold as water.

On the inner ring of the ring, there is also a row of small characters.

- Extraordinary wisdom is the greatest wealth of mankind.
